#if _MSC_VER > 1000 #pragma once #endif // _MSC_VER > 1000 // QLCallBackBase.h : header file // #include "QLSysMsg.h" ///////////////////////////////////////////////////////////////////////////// // CQLCallBackBase window class AFX_EXT_CLASS CQLCallBackBase { // Construction public: CQLCallBackBase(); virtual ~CQLCallBackBase(); // Attributes public: // Operations public: virtual void OnSignIn( enum SIGN_IN_STATE nState, CString strLoginName, long nErrCode ); // µÇ¼¹ý³ÌÖеķ´À¡ virtual void OnConnectError( long nErrCode ); // Á¬½Ó³ö´í virtual void OnError( long nErrCode, long nTrID, CString strParam ); // ÃüÁî³ö´í£¬strParam ¸ñʽΪ£ºMethod=;TrID=;... virtual void Challenges(); // ·þÎñ¶ËÑéÖ¤¿Í»§¶ËÊÇ·ñ¶Ï¿ª virtual void OnNtyReceive( CQLSysMsg *pSMsg ); // ʼþ֪ͨ virtual void OnReceive( CQLSysMsg *pSMsg ); // ÃüÁî´¦Àí·´À¡ // virtual void OnMsgReceive( COIMessage *pMsg ); // ÏûÏ¢·´À¡ }; ///////////////////////////////////////////////////////////////////////////// //{{AFX_INSERT_LOCATION}} // Microsoft Visual C++ will insert additional declarations immediately before the previous line.